The Eleven
Eleven members of Lebanon's Jewish community, abducted during the Lebanese Civil War.
The eleven memorial records
-
Raoul Mizrahi
Electrical-tool shop owner and electrical engineer
Kidnapped: July 1984. Record status: Body recovered.
-
Selim Mourad Jamous
Secretary of the Lebanese Jewish community
Kidnapped: 15 August 1984. Record status: Still missing.
-
Haim Hallala Cohen
Department-store accountant
Kidnapped: 29 March 1985. Record status: Body recovered.
-
Dr Elie Hallac
Pediatrician known as the “doctor of the poor”
Kidnapped: 30 March 1985. Record status: Burial place unknown.
-
Elie Youssef Srour
Merchant entrusted with preparing the dead for Jewish burial
Kidnapped: 30 March 1985. Record status: Record disputed.
-
Isaac Sasson
Pharmaceutical executive
Kidnapped: 31 March 1985. Record status: Burial place unknown.
-
Isaac Tarrab
Retired mathematics professor
Kidnapped: Spring 1985. Record status: Body recovered.
-
Yehuda Beniste
Former Safra Bank manager
Kidnapped: 15 February 1986. Record status: Exact fate unresolved.
-
Ibrahim Beniste
Member of the Beniste family of Beirut
Kidnapped: 15 February 1986. Record status: Accounts conflict.
-
Youssef Beniste
Merchant
Kidnapped: Summer 1985. Record status: Burial place unknown.
-
Henri Mann
Shopkeeper
Kidnapped: Date not established. Record status: Burial place unknown.
